A Step-by-Step Guide On How To Get Cyber Essentials Certified

In today’s increasingly digital world, cybersecurity has become a top priority for businesses of all sizes Protecting sensitive data and information from cyber threats is essential to safeguarding your organization’s reputation and avoiding potentially costly breaches That’s where Cyber Essentials certification comes in.

Cyber Essentials is a UK government-backed certification scheme designed to help organizations mitigate common cybersecurity risks Achieving Cyber Essentials certification demonstrates to your customers, partners, and stakeholders that you take cybersecurity seriously and have implemented essential security measures to protect your organization against cyber attacks.

If you’re looking to get Cyber Essentials certified and enhance your organization’s cybersecurity posture, here’s a step-by-step guide to help you through the process:

1 Understand the Requirements: Before diving into the certification process, it’s essential to familiarize yourself with the Cyber Essentials scheme’s requirements The scheme consists of five key security controls that organizations must implement to achieve certification: secure configuration, boundary firewalls, access control, malware protection, and patch management.

2 Self-Assessment: The first step towards obtaining Cyber Essentials certification is to conduct a self-assessment against the five security controls outlined in the scheme You can use the Cyber Essentials self-assessment questionnaire, available on the official Cyber Essentials website, to evaluate your organization’s current cybersecurity measures and identify any gaps that need to be addressed.

3 Implement Necessary Security Controls: Once you have identified areas for improvement through the self-assessment, it’s time to implement the necessary security controls to align with the Cyber Essentials requirements This may involve updating software, configuring firewalls, strengthening access controls, deploying anti-malware solutions, and establishing patch management procedures.

You can choose to work with an accredited certification body to assess your organization’s compliance with the scheme and determine eligibility for certification.

5 Submit Documentation: As part of the certification process, you will need to submit documentation to the certification body demonstrating your organization’s adherence to the Cyber Essentials security controls This may include evidence of implemented security measures, policies and procedures, and other relevant documentation to support your certification application.

6 Receive Certification: Once your documentation has been reviewed and approved by the certification body, you will receive your Cyber Essentials certification, along with a digital badge that you can display on your website and marketing materials Your certification is valid for one year, after which you will need to undergo recertification to ensure ongoing compliance with the scheme’s requirements.

7 Maintain Compliance: Achieving Cyber Essentials certification is a significant milestone, but it’s essential to maintain compliance with the scheme’s requirements to stay protected against evolving cyber threats Regularly review and update your security measures, conduct security assessments, and stay informed about the latest cybersecurity best practices to ensure ongoing protection.
